Heat pumps are efficient systems that transfer heat from one place to another, utilizing a refrigeration cycle. They can provide both heating and cooling, making them versatile options for maintaining comfortable indoor conditions throughout the year.
Traditional DC inverter heat pumps are designed to efficiently modulate their compressor speeds according to the heating or cooling demand. This flexibility allows them to operate more efficiently than conventional heat pumps, which often run at a fixed speed. By adjusting their output, inverter models achieve energy savings and maintain stable temperatures.
EVI, or Enhanced Vapor Injection, takes the efficiency of standard inverter systems a step further. It is particularly useful in extreme weather conditions. Here are some key advantages:
EVI technology uses a sophisticated method of vapor injection that allows the heat pump to extract maximum heat from the environment, even when outdoor temperatures drop significantly. This means superior performance in colder climates compared to traditional inverter models.
In low-temperature environments, EVI heat pumps maintain higher heating capacities. This ensures that even during chilly winter months, the system can provide adequate heating without struggling, making it a reliable choice for colder regions.
Due to their enhanced efficiency, EVI models often result in lower energy bills. While the upfront costs might be higher compared to traditional units, the long-term savings on energy consumption can make them more economically viable.
While EVI technology offers impressive advantages, traditional DC inverter heat pumps remain a robust choice for countless applications. Here’s why they are still widely adopted:
Many consumers find traditional DC inverter heat pumps more budget-friendly upfront. The installation costs tend to be lower, making them an attractive option for homeowners and businesses with tighter budgets.
For regions with milder winters, traditional DC inverter heat pumps can effectively provide necessary heating and cooling without significant drawbacks. They offer reliable performance suitable for less extreme conditions.
Traditional systems often require less complex maintenance and repairs, making them easier to manage in the long run. Homeowners appreciate straightforward troubleshooting and servicing options.
When selecting between EVI and traditional DC inverter heat pump solutions, consider the following factors:
Climate: Analyze the average temperatures and weather patterns in your area. If you experience severe cold, EVI might be worth the investment.
Budget: Determine your budget for both initial purchase and long-term operating costs. Factor in how much you value efficiency and energy savings.
Space Requirements: Assess the space available for installation, as some EVI systems may require more intricate setups due to their advanced technology.
